Conserved quantities for interacting 4-valent braids in quantum gravity

Description

We derive conservation laws from interactions of actively interacting braid-like excitations of embedded framed spin networks in quantum gravity. Additionally we demonstrate that actively interacting braid-like excitations interact in such a way that the product of interactions involving two actively interacting braid-like excitations produces a resulting actively interacting form.
